Overview
The Sartorius BSA124S-CW is a high-performance analytical balance engineered for precision mass measurement in regulated laboratory environments. Based on electromagnetic force compensation (EMFC) technology, it delivers stable, drift-free weighing results with exceptional long-term stability and temperature independence. Designed and manufactured in Germany, the BSA124S-CW complies with international metrological standards including OIML R76 and EN 45501, and meets the essential requirements of ISO/IEC 17025 for testing and calibration laboratories. Its 120 g maximum capacity and 0.1 mg readability make it suitable for routine quantitative analysis, formulation, sample preparation, and quality control procedures where trace-level accuracy is critical—particularly in pharmaceutical development, chemical synthesis, and academic research labs requiring GLP-compliant documentation.
Key Features
- Electromagnetic force compensation (EMFC) sensor architecture ensuring high reproducibility and minimal thermal drift
- Internal calibration system with automatic recalibration triggered by time, temperature change (≥1.5 °C), or user command
- High-contrast, 15 mm digit LCD display with white LED backlight for optimal readability under varied ambient lighting conditions
- Integrated draft shield included as standard equipment—designed to minimize air currents and static interference during low-mass measurements
- LevelControl™ integrated bubble level and adjustable stainless-steel feet for rapid, precise instrument leveling
- Robust die-cast aluminum housing with chemical-resistant surface finish for durability in multi-user lab environments
- RS232 interface standard; optional USB and Ethernet connectivity available via firmware upgrade for integration into LIMS or ELN systems

Software & Data Management
Data export is supported via ASCII-formatted RS232 output compatible with Sartorius’ optional LabX® Lite software or third-party laboratory information management systems (LIMS). LabX Lite enables customizable report templates, electronic signature support, and automated data archiving with configurable retention policies. The balance stores up to 999 weighing records internally, each containing date/time stamp, gross/net/tare values, stability indicator, and calibration status. All data transfers are non-volatile and retain integrity during power interruption. Firmware updates are performed via USB stick and include cryptographic signature verification to ensure authenticity and regulatory traceability.

FAQ
What is the difference between readability and repeatability in this balance?
Readability (0.1 mg) defines the smallest increment displayed; repeatability (0.1 mg) reflects the standard deviation of repeated weighings of the same load under identical conditions—both values indicate the instrument’s resolution and short-term precision.
